Ill. Admin. Code tit. 35, § 310.222 - Deadline for Compliance with Categorical Standards
a) If a compliance date for an existing or
new source categorical pretreatment standard is adopted or incorporated by
reference in 35 Ill. Adm. Code 307, then industrial users must comply with the
standard by the latest of the following times:
1) The date specified or incorporated by
reference; or
2) The date the Board
adopts or incorporates the standard by reference; or
3) The date USEPA approves the Illinois
pretreatment program.
b)
If no compliance date for a categorical pretreatment standard is adopted or
incorporated by reference in 35 Ill. Adm. Code 307, then industrial users must
comply with the standard by the latest of the following times:
1) The date the Board adopts or incorporates
the standard by reference; or
2)
The date USEPA approves the Illinois pretreatment program.
c) This Section must not be construed as
extending compliance dates for enforcement of categorical pretreatment
standards pursuant to statutes and regulations existing prior to authorization
of the Illinois pretreatment program.
Notes
Amended at 30 Ill. Reg. 17847, effective October 26, 2006
BOARD NOTE: Derived from 40 CFR 403.6(b) (2005), as amended at 70 Fed. Reg. 60134 (Oct. 14, 2005).
